Multiple, Simultaneous Autonomy Levels for Agent-based Systems

Agent-based technology can provide increased flexibility for automated manufacturing systems if agents are designed to modify their problem-solving interaction styles to best fit their situations. These interaction styles are described by agent autonomy levels, which are assigned to goals an agent intends to achieve. This paper explores the implications of applying Dynamic Adaptive Autonomy to individual goals within an agent, allowing that agent to achieve multiple, simultaneous levels of dynamic autonomy during system operation.
